Seven authentic pinball tables licensed by Williams Electronics.Players can choose to play alone or with up to four friends on the same computer. The game also offers easy-to-use controls that allow players to adjust the flipper strength and sound levels. Microsoft Pinball Arcade also features a comprehensive help system that explains the rules and objectives of each table. The game also offers different views of the table, including a top-down view that allows players to see the whole table at once. Each table has its unique rules, objectives, and challenges that keep players engaged and entertained for hours. The game includes popular tables such as The Addams Family, Funhouse, and Black Knight 2000, among others. Players can enjoy realistic pinball gameplay with different themes, scoring systems, sound effects, and graphics. Released in 1998, the game features seven authentic pinball tables licensed by Williams Electronics.
